Output 1470642da27753a582069170cc19517c402f39fb3490dd02bdd0be3531ecf6a5:91

value
3188646
script pubkey
OP_0 OP_PUSHBYTES_20 bf11d7181d2c683e23660ba404bf4a08981bc886
address
bc1qhugawxqa935rugmxpwjqf062pzvphjyx7hjdzv
transaction
1470642da27753a582069170cc19517c402f39fb3490dd02bdd0be3531ecf6a5
spent
true